Photoswitchable Inhibitor of the Calcium Channel TRPV6

Herein we report
the first photoswitchable inhibitor of Transient
Receptor Potential Vanilloid 6 (TRPV6), a selective calcium channel
involved in a number of diseases and in cancer progression. By surveying
analogs of a previously reported TRPV6 inhibitor appended with a phenyl-diazo
group, we identified a compound switching between a weak TRPV6 inhibitor
in its dark, E-diazo stereoisomer (Z/E = 3:97, IC50 ≫ 10 μM) and a potent inhibitor
as the Z-diazo stereoisomer accessible reversibly
by UV irradiation at λ = 365 nm (Z/E = 3:1,
IC50 = 1.7 ± 0.4 μM), thereby allowing precise
spatiotemporal control of inhibition. This new tool compound should
be useful to deepen our understanding of TRPV6.
